The national flag of Benin was adopted in 1959. It was changed upon the accession of the Marxist regime in 1975, but upon the latter’s fall the old design was reintroduced on August 1, 1990.
The colours are the traditional Pan-African colours: green symbolizes hope, yellow symbolizes wealth and red symbolizes courage. Wikipedia
